Mintek has an exciting career opportunity for a Scientist / Engineer to develop fuel cell MEAs for high volume production. The incumbent will form part of a team developing fuel cell MEAs which will lead to product development and manufacturing activities at Mintek. Experience in fuel cell &/electrolyser catalyst and MEA is required. Knowledge of electrochemistry, electrochemical processes technology, precious metals heterogeneous catalysis, or electro/catalyst preparation will be an advantage.

The successful candidate will be responsible to maintain and coordinate the SHEQ activities of Mintek’s SHEQ-MS within the Cluster/Division, in accordance with the ISO 9001, ISO14001 and ISO45001 standards; where applicable ISO17025, ISO17034, ISO13485 etc.
